Form 4: Astera Labs CEO Sells Over 52,000 Shares Under Pre-Arranged Trading Plan

Astera Labs, Inc. CEO Jitendra Mohan has sold 52,743 shares of common stock for approximately $5.32 million through a pre-scheduled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Summary

  • Jitendra Mohan, the Chief Executive Officer and a Director of Astera Labs, Inc. (ALAB), executed the sale of common stock.
  • A total of 52,743 shares of Astera Labs common stock were sold on June 20, 2025.
  • The sales were conducted at a weighted average price of $100.8573 per share, totaling approximately $5,319,900.
  • The shares were sold in multiple transactions, with 27,056 shares sold between $100.0000 and $100.9900, and 25,687 shares sold between $100.9950 and $101.7300.
  • The transactions were made automatically pursuant to a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ted by Mr. Mohan on December 2, 2024.
  • Following these transactions, Mr. Mohan directly holds 2,262,318 shares and indirectly holds 7,613,200 shares through various trusts (Living Trust, Trust, 2021 Trust 1, 2021 Trust 2, 2022 Trust 1, and 2022 Trust 2).

Related Party Transactions

  • The transactions involve the sale of shares by Jitendra Mohan, the CEO and a Director of Astera Labs, Inc., making him a related party.
  • A significant portion of Mr. Mohan's remaining beneficial ownership is held indirectly through various estate planning trusts (Living Trust, Trust, 2021 Trust 1, 2021 Trust 2, 2022 Trust 1, 2022 Trust 2), for which he disclaims beneficial ownership except to the extent of his pecuniary interest.
